DSLR for Beginners (1 day) September

A comprehensive introduction to your DSLR camera in a single day. Starting with the absolute basics, you’ll soon be avoiding Auto, managing your menus and composing with confidence.

You’ll be shown the settings you need and the settings you should avoid, how to focus on what you want to focus on, how to work with light (ambient and flash), white balance, adjusting your exposure, choosing the right file type and size and how to easily improve your composition.

This course is suitable for DSLR cameras only (and not bridge/hybrid cameras).
